寫在前面 首先和大家分享一下學習新語法的技巧:用Xcode8打開自己的Swift2.3的項目,選擇Edit->Convert->To Current Swift Syntax… 讓Xcode幫我們把Swift2.3的代碼轉換為Swift3.0。 手動調出 ...
前言 : Swift . 的Swift的第 個主要版本,目標是安全,快速和有表現力,也是第一個有開源社區參與開發的Swift版本。由於語法和API改動比較多,Xcode . Beta提供了migrate遷移工具。這樣自有的代碼升級Swift . 就比較方便了,但是,關鍵是要等第三方開源庫升級到Swift . 啊。 那就一起來看看Swift . 都有哪些改變吧 大家都知道Swift誕生在Object ...
2016-10-09 14:55 1 3434 推薦指數:
寫在前面 首先和大家分享一下學習新語法的技巧:用Xcode8打開自己的Swift2.3的項目,選擇Edit->Convert->To Current Swift Syntax… 讓Xcode幫我們把Swift2.3的代碼轉換為Swift3.0。 手動調出 ...
一.去重: 1>顏色: UIColor.whiteColor() 被改為 UIColor.white() 2>數組取值: list.objectAtIndex(i) 被改為 lis ...
一.去重: 1>顏色: UIColor.whiteColor() 被改為 UIColor.white() 2>數組取值: list.objectAtIndex(i) 被改為 lis ...
(一)可選項: (二)懶加載: 在OC開發中,懶加載一般自定義控件。在Swift中,懶加載還是需要用的,可以保證控件延遲創建,還能避免處理控件解包。如果直接定義控件var label = UILabel,根據代碼從上到下,會讓控件在ViewDidLad之前就提前創建了。所以需要懶加載 ...
swift 3.0 基礎語法 目錄 01-變量和常量 02-運算符 03-可選項 04-條件語句 05-循環 06-字符串 07-元組 08-數組 09-字典 10-對象和類 11-枚舉 12-屬性 13-下標腳本 01-變量和常量 1.1基本數據類型 1.2 ...
昨晚上一波手賤把我的小5s升到iOS10。如此配套的話,Xcode7.3升級Xcode8.1看來也是勢在必行了。公司程序是Swift2.3的,出於對蘋果的恐懼遲遲不敢升級。但丑媳婦兒總要見公婆,借這個機會,也趁雙休時間,做一下適配好了。 首先,強調一點。做好備份!做好備份!做好備份!重要 ...
下面只列出了現在工作中遇到的比較常用的改動。更詳細的改動請參考:參考, 改動量較大,除非重構,不推薦從tp5.1升級到tp6.0 多應用模式的變更 tp6.0多應用模式作為service加入到框架 ...
在程序開發當中,for循環使用的頻率無疑是最高的。常用的swift循環是遞增式遍歷。當然各種循環,swift都能辦到。但其大多采用關鍵字形式實現,大部分開發者更喜歡直接使用C式循環代碼。在swift3.0后,C語言形式被徹底廢棄,因此從低版本升上來的代碼如果是swift風格寫法,按照提 ...